Bose Frames – wearable sound

Bose are about to launch a revolutionary product called Bose Frames. These are basically sunglasses that function as wireless Bluetooth headphones. The Frames Lens collection come in two designs, ‘Alto’ which is squared and angled and ‘Rondo’ which are round and smaller.

Available from June 13th for $299. In the meantime here’s Trevor Long and Chris Bowen’s review.
